Container Orchestration

2026-05-14 13:16:04

10 Reasons Why Community Built the Coding Revolution – A Personal Reflection

10 lessons about family, community, and AI from reordering a GMI study to thank Stack Overflow contributors, with a warning to protect the human goose.

Introduction

Some months weigh heavier than others, especially when they carry both farewells and gratitude. Recently, I experienced one of those defining periods that forced me to stop and reflect on what truly matters in life and work. Below are ten key insights from that journey—from reordering a rural study to honor my father’s last days, to acknowledging the global community that made modern coding AI possible. Each point reveals a lesson about humanity, capitalism, and the fragile ecosystems we need to protect. Let’s start with the personal story that set everything in motion.

10 Reasons Why Community Built the Coding Revolution – A Personal Reflection
Source: blog.codinghorror.com

1. A Final Visit to Mercer County – The GMI Study Reordering

Life has a way of aligning schedules when you least expect it. We decided to reorder the counties for the Guaranteed Minimum Income rural study so that Mercer County, West Virginia—my father’s home—went first in October 2025. That reshuffling allowed me to see him one last time. It wasn’t a coincidence; it was a deliberate choice made with full awareness that his time was short. That October trip remains the most important work decision I’ve ever made, proving that even large-scale projects can bend to honor personal goodbyes.

2. The Last October with Dad – Lessons in Loss and Gain

When you know the end is near, every moment becomes amplified. My father and I shared that October knowing it was our final chapter together. Yet I felt no loss afterward because nothing truly ends. The experiences, conversations, and silent understandings we accumulated over a lifetime—especially during that last visit—stay with me forever. As I often say, everything was gained, nothing was lost. That perspective transforms grief into enduring connection, and it’s a gift I carry into every new venture.

3. Why We Pledged to Share the American Dream

The Rural Guaranteed Minimum Income Initiative exists to expand opportunity and strengthen democracy. My father grew up in a coal-mining family, and I saw firsthand how economic constraints limit dreams. That’s why we committed to a $50 million plan funding rural studies—to test whether unconditional cash transfers can break cycles of poverty. Learn more about the initiative below. This isn't charity; it's an investment in human potential, and it aligns with my belief that we can win capitalism and then improve it for everyone.

4. The $50M Rural Guaranteed Income Initiative – A Blueprint for Change

The Rural Guaranteed Minimum Income Initiative (RGMII) isn’t a handout—it’s a scientific experiment in dignity. By providing guaranteed income to residents in several rural counties, we gather data on health, education, and community resilience. The study includes a rigorous control group and long-term follow-up. Mercer County’s early start gave me a front-row seat to observe subtle transformations: people starting businesses, paying off medical debt, and simply breathing easier. This is how we build a more just economy—one evidence-based program at a time.

5. Thanking Every Stack Overflow Contributor – The Real Heroes

But the second reason for this reflection goes beyond personal milestones. I owe immense gratitude to every person who ever contributed to Stack Overflow—whether by asking a question, writing an answer, or simply voting. You built the most valuable programming knowledge base humanity has ever created. Without your volunteer effort, the entire field of AI-assisted coding would stall. And unlike my earlier Starship metaphor, this thank-you is purely about human generosity. See how AI depends on your work.

6. How LLMs Learned to Code from Our Q&A Dataset

Here’s a fact few appreciate: large language models fundamentally cannot code without access to the high-quality, creative commons programming Q&A dataset we collectively created on Stack Overflow. Don’t believe me? Ask the LLMs themselves—go ahead, grill them in pro mode. They’ll confirm that their coding abilities rely on that curated global brain. It’s a testament to what “we, the people” can achieve when we share knowledge freely. But this dependency also creates a responsibility, which brings us to the next point.

10 Reasons Why Community Built the Coding Revolution – A Personal Reflection
Source: blog.codinghorror.com

7. The Dangers of Hollowing Out Training Communities

If AI companies extract value from community-generated data without giving back, they risk destroying the very ecosystems that supply their fuel. I’ve seen this happen before: platforms grow, monetize user contributions, and then watch those users leave when they feel exploited. The same cycle could repeat with language models. If the LLM revolution hollows out communities like Stack Overflow, everyone loses—especially the AI companies that will find themselves without fresh, high-quality training material.

8. The Golden Goose Warning for AI Companies

To every generative AI company: do not, under any circumstances, kill the goose that lays the golden eggs. That goose is the human community around your product that does all the real work. Respect the people who write the answers, share the code, and debate the solutions. Treat them with the compensation, attribution, and autonomy they deserve. Without them, your models become static relics. My advice to Joel Spolsky years ago still applies.

9. Advice to Joel Spolsky – Respect the Community or Lose Everything

When I left Stack Overflow to start Discourse, I gave Joel a simple piece of advice: never, for any reason, prioritize profit over the community that made the platform. That same principle now applies to every AI company. The moment you stop respecting the humans behind the data, you lose the trust that fuels innovation. I repeat this today because I’ve seen companies ignore it and pay the price. Community isn’t a resource to be mined; it’s a partnership to be nurtured.

10. A Call to Treasure Human Collaboration

At the end of the day, this entire reflection boils down to one truth: we are all in this together. My father taught me that strength comes from connection, not isolation. Stack Overflow taught me that collective intelligence can change the world. And the GMI initiative taught me that economic systems can and should be redesigned with empathy. So thank you for being a friend. There’s no way I could have done any of this—my startups, my writing, my advocacy—without you. Let’s keep building, but let’s keep caring too.

Conclusion

From a reordered study in West Virginia to the global reach of a Q&A site, every thread in this story ties back to community. We can win at capitalism while fixing its flaws. We can build AI without sacrificing its creators. And we can honor those who came before us by continuing their work with gratitude. These ten reminders aren’t just for me—they’re for anyone who believes that collective effort outshines individual ambition. Here’s to the next 663 months, and to all the friends who make them meaningful.